IPL 2025: Satisfying Part Was To Finish The Game, Says Rohit Sharma After Helping MI Beat CSK
Former Mumbai Indians skipper Rohit Sharma went through the entire gamut of emotions as runs failed to flow from his bat. However, he kept at it, absorbing pressure and ignoring the various opinions expressed so freely.
On Sunday, the 37-year-old two-time T20 World Cup-winner silenced his critics with a brilliant unbeaten 76 that guided Mumbai Indians to a nine-wicket triumph against archrivals Chennai Super Kings in Match 38 of IPL 2025 at the Wankhede Stadium. Rohit scored his first half-century in eight innings and shared a 114-run partnership with Suryakumar Yadav (68 not out) for the second wicket as Mumbai romped to a comprehensive victory.
